☐ Off-site run — Brindlecote loan pieces. Records folks: before the van leaves, tick off each piece against the loan register, snap a photo of every crate label, and file the condition sheets in the run folder. Nothing leaves without a matching register line, even if the driver's in a hurry. Hand-over instruction follows below.

dispatch memo: the sorius tamius courier leaves the praeth ledger at gate 4873 under passcode 928014

## Artifact Signing — SDK Parity Notes (Weekly Sync)

Kestrel SDK for Android reached parity with the Swift client this sprint: offline queueing, batched telemetry, and retry semantics now match. Both SDKs ship as signed artifacts from the same pipeline. Remaining gap: background sync throttling, targeted next sprint. Verify both release bundles before tagging. Both artifacts validate against the shared signing key below.

signing key of kawig-fafog = bky19_6Fypv1qws7J8qJtaYjX

Internal Memo — Marketing Budget Reduction

To the incoming director: marketing spend is cut 18% effective next quarter. Rationale: softer pipeline at Brindlecote Media and the delayed Farrow campaign. Sponsorships end first; retained agencies renegotiate by month-end. Digital spend holds flat. Headcount unaffected for now. Regional events consolidate into two flagship dates, both in Kellsmere. Expect pushback from the field teams; hold the line until the Q2 review. Context for these decisions appears in the confidential note directly below.

confidential, hawif-faweg: Headcount on the Ulaix team goes from 3 to 120 by the end of April. Gross margin on Ulaix came in at 10 percent against a plan of 10 percent.

## TICKET: Config drift on thumbgen workers

Priority: High

The Pixelsmith thumbnail queue is misbehaving. Three of the eight workers in prod are running stale config — older queue depth limits and the pre-migration retry policy. Result: uneven processing, thumbnails for large uploads timing out on exactly those three hosts. Likely cause: the October config push skipped hosts that were draining. On-call: re-sync all workers against the canonical values. For reference, the intended configuration is below.

service settings:
[pelius]
port = 7000
region = north-2
host = pelius.tolvaqhq.internal
team = casax
timeout_ms = 2000
retries = 1